Medical Lab Tech (MLT) Hematology
Valencia, CA - USA
Job Summary
- Perform and document routine hematology analytical procedures in accordance with SOPs and regulatory guidelines
- Analyze routine laboratory data to ensure procedures are performing within established tolerances
- Identify document and escalate analytical deviations or unusual results to senior laboratory staff
- Prepare and review data for upload into the LIMS system under guidance of senior personnel
- Prepare buffers reagents and solutions required for hematology testing
- Perform calibration and routine maintenance of laboratory equipment as assigned
- Support quality investigations deviations and corrective actions
- Guide entrylevel staff and support onboarding and handson training activities
- Bachelors Degree or equivalent combination of education and experience
- Proficiency with hematology laboratory techniques and regulated laboratory practices
- Experience working with laboratory instrumentation and automated systems
- Other Equivalent combination of education training and experience may be accepted in lieu of degree
- Working knowledge of GLP and applicable regulatory standards within a laboratory environment
- Strong attention to detail with the ability to perform accurate laboratory calculations and data review
- Ability to collaborate effectively with crossfunctional stakeholders and communicate clearly
Ability to lift up to 50 lbs frequent standing and walking occasional sitting close eye work requirement (computer typing reading small prints). Physical demands vary depending on assigned work area and work tasks. Occasional exposure to cold temperatures.
